Chapter 15 Logical Device Cycle Modes
14-1
14. LOGICAL DEVICE CYCLE MODES
The Cycle Mode setting specifies the duration of the acquisition as either Continuous or Single Cycle. A
Continuous setting informs ADLIB to repeat the operation indefinitely, essentially reusing previous buffers
0-n over and over. In single Cycle Mode the acquisition stops when completed, essentially running until all
buffers have been used.
14.1 AL_SetCycleMode
Prototype C\C++
ERRNUM AL_SetCycleMode(LHLD lhld, LPSTR lpstrMode);
Visual Basic for Windows
Function AL_SetCycleMode(ByVal lhld As Long, ByVal lpstrMode As String) As Long
LHLD lhld handle of the LDSD
LPSTR lpstrMode address of the cycle mode string
The AL_SetCycleMode function sets the software cycle operation mode of the LDSD. See section
4.2
OPERATING MODES for additional details.
Parameter Description
lhld Identifies the instance of the logical device subsystem.
lpstrMode Points to the desired cycle mode string. The available settings are defined
in the ADLIB include file as follows:
AL_SINGLE_CYCLE complete acquisition and stop
AL_CONTINUOUS_CYCLE repeat acquisition
Returns:
On success ERRNUM is set to 1, otherwise ERRNUM contains the last error code that occurred during the
call.
Related Functions:
AL_GetCycleMode
Program References:
Adlai01, Adlai02, Adlai04, Adlai05, Adlai07, Adlai08
Adlda01, Adlda02, Adlda03
Supported Logical Device Subsystems:
Pci55xx Series: DIN0, DIN1, DIN2, DIN3, DOT0, DOT1, DOT2, DOT3, Options: SINGLE_CYCLE
Pci55xx Series: CTR0, CTR1, CTR2, CTR3, Options: SINGLE_CYCLE
Note that CTR0, CTR1 Counters are referenced in the user manual as CNTR0/1 and
Timers CTR2, CTR3 are referenced in the user manual as TMR0/1.
Pci55xx Series: ADC0, DAC0, DAC1, Options: SINGLE_CYCLE or CONTINUOUS_CYCLE
